Reigning IRC champion Vouilloz heading for the Monte
The Monte Carlo Rally has revealed its 2009 entry list, with 65 crews appearing. Leading the competitors off the start ramp will be the reigning IRC champion Nicolas Vouilloz, driving a Peugeot 207 S2000 run by Peugeot Belgium.

Just behind him, running as car number two, will be Giandomenico Basso's factory Abarth Grande Punto. Basso is the first of three factory Abarths entered, with the other cars being entrusted to Luca Rossetti (car number five) and Anton Alen (car number 11).

Behind Basso will be the first of the two new Skoda Fabia S2000s, driven by Juho Hanninen (car number three) and Jan Kopecky (car number six). Following Hanninen off the start ramp is the second Peugeot Belgium car, driven by last year's IRC runner-up Freddy Loix.

Other leading entries to look out for are Stephane Sarrazin, driving a car entered by the main Peugeot factory team on the Monte Carlo Rally for the first time since the days of the Peugeot 307 WRC in 2005.
Immediately behind him, as car number eight, is the 1994 World Rally Champion Didier Auriol.

Car nine is the BFGoodrich Drivers' Team entry, piloted by reigning Junior World Rally Champion Sebastien Ogier. Rounding out the top 10 off the ramp is well-known World Rally Championship driver Toni Gardemeister, who has finished second on the Monte Carlo Rally in the past.

The top Mitsubishi driver is local man Richard Frau, while Volkswagen is represented by British driver Nick West. Marco Cavigioli will start as car number 40, to defend the IRC 2WD Cup title in his familiar Fiat Punto diesel.

The opening round of the 2009 IRC season takes place 21-24 January.
